Background:

  • Mesh is widely used for abdominal wall and inguinal hernia repair.
  • Accurate post-operative assessment of mesh integrity and complications is crucial.

Purpose of the Study:

  • To review the sonographic appearance of surgical mesh in vitro and in vivo.
  • To describe sonographic techniques for mesh evaluation.
  • To illustrate common mesh-related complications using sonography.

Main Methods:

  • Retrospective review of musculoskeletal sonographic database and author teaching files.
  • Inclusion of cases with surgical or cross-sectional imaging correlation.

Main Results:

  • Compilation of sonographic findings for mesh used in anterior abdominal wall and inguinal hernia repair.
  • Presentation of sonographically diagnosable complications following mesh repair.

Conclusions:

  • Sonography is an effective imaging modality for evaluating surgical mesh.
  • Ultrasound can accurately detect complications after abdominal wall and inguinal hernia mesh repair.
